Output 95145e5145590d84a57d5f667f2ef57bb6aea7feefa3b2e095011c61ec2ee7c4:8

value
14252738
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1efdeb13f37061bc01e928b55f000fc1f0f48b34 OP_EQUAL
address
34WtNrEFC2DXybEiEwmQkFW4wxNGN2kLPi
transaction
95145e5145590d84a57d5f667f2ef57bb6aea7feefa3b2e095011c61ec2ee7c4
spent
true